#4339de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4339de is composed of 26.3% red, 22.4%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.8% cyan, 74.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 243.6 degrees, a saturation of 71.4% and a lightness of 54.7%. #4339de color hex could be obtained by blending #8672ff with #0000bd.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#4339de
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010104 is the darkest color, while #f3f2f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#4339de
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#89898e is the less saturated color, while #2c1ef9 is the most saturated one.
